    Title

    Advancing Earth observation with artificial intelligence across the full value chain

    type

    oral

    Description

    The integration of AI into Earth Observation is poised to be a truly transformative force, moving beyond incremental improvements to fundamentally reshape the entire sector. The potential of AI is so vast that a dedicated technical session within the EO Symposium is essential. While existing sessions are already providing opportunities to expore outcomes from the application of AI to single-point challenges, this session’s novelty lies in its holistic, end-to-end approach. It invites all EO academics, professionals and End-Users working on or with EO foundational models to meet in one single session and share the state-of-the-art models. The session will go beyond isolated applications to explore how AI acts as an integrated engine across the full value chain. We’ll invite speakers to present the latest research and findings on how AI is impacting every phase: from the earliest stages of mission and policy planning to the final delivery of actionable insights. It will explore how AI will revolutionize hardware manufacturing for EO, optimize strategic implementation, and enable new forms of data collection and processing. Ultimately, it will offer a comprehensive view of this AI-driven transformation connecting the dots from technology to strategy to real-world impact in Earth Observations.
